Furniture store services in Durban, KwaZulu-Natal
In Durban, KwaZulu-Natal, furniture stores operate as convenient hubs for home furnishings, offering a range of products from lounge suites and dining sets to bedroom furniture and office solutions. Stores typically stock pieces suitable for a variety of interiors, climates, and living spaces, with attention to durability, comfort, and aesthetic appeal. The emphasis is often on providing practical solutions that suit both urban apartments and larger homes characteristic of the region, while reflecting Durban’s evolving design tastes.
Customer experiences usually begin with a visit to a showroom where items can be viewed, touched, and tested. Sales staff or design consultants are available to discuss room layouts, colour schemes, and materials. Buyers may request fabric or veneer swatches to assess how combinations work with existing decor and lighting. The process emphasises tangible evaluation—visiting, selecting, and confirming specifications in person—before any commitment is made.
A core service involves design guidance and space planning. Many Durban stores provide interior-conscious advice on arranging furniture to optimise flow, create focal points, and maximise storage. This often includes recommendations on scale, proportionality, and pairing of textures such as timber, fabric, and metal. For more complex spaces, some retailers offer more formalised design services or partnerships with independent interior professionals who can translate a concept into detailed layouts and product selections.
Customisation and bespoke options are commonly available, particularly for items such as wardrobes, cabinetry, and upholstered seating. Customers might have choices regarding dimensions, finishes, fabrics, and hardware. While not universal, these options enable buyers to tailor purchases to specific rooms or architectural constraints, potentially reducing mismatches between planned and actual spaces.
Delivery and logistics are central to the service offer. Durban stores typically arrange home delivery within the metropolitan area and surrounding regions. This includes scheduling, handling, and sometimes the assembly or installation of furniture on site. For larger purchases, information on delivery windows, access considerations (such as stairs, lifts, or tight doorways), and any required pre-assembly can help manage expectations and prevent delays.
Assembly and fitting services are commonly provided by the retailer or through trusted third-party partners. Customers should expect clear guidance on what is included in the service—whether items arrive partially pre-assembled, require on-site assembly, or demand additional time for installation. In some instances, specialised items like wall units or modular systems may require professional fitting to ensure stability and safety.
After-sales support and warranties form part of the purchaser’s assurance. Standard practice often encompasses product care guidance, maintenance tips for materials (wood, fabric, leather), and information about warranty terms. Stores may offer exchange or return policies within specified timeframes, subject to terms and conditions, along with guidance on handling damaged goods.
Practical considerations in Durban include the region’s climate, which influences material choices—durable, weather-resistant fabrics and finishes are commonly sought for homes exposed to humidity and sunlight. Availability often depends on supply chains and demand patterns, with peak periods linked to new housing developments, renovations, or seasonal sales. Customers are advised to compare options across several stores, assess delivery charges, and confirm compatibility with existing furnishings before finalising purchases.
